You should check the campus store (if you're local) to examine the quality of the ones they have, but they are pretty decent if they haven't switched manufacturers. IMO, it looks to me that the second link has a style more similar (with the tall-ish lettering) to the current jerseys. K1 makes decent replicas as they were the company who did the licensed replicas for the 1980 USA team when "Miracle" was released.

Perfect Screen Printers (PSP) has sold replicas at their merchandise table at games in the Bartells hallway and should have some at their shop.

I bought a game-worn jersey this year as a Christmas present for someone. For $104 it was a great deal and it is even more special because of the authenticity. The small rips that have been repaired, the ECAC patch, the other signs that a lot of serious hockey was played in that sweater. The difference in quality between a "real" hockey sweater and a replica is significant so my advice would be to invest in a game-warn CU jersey. If they are sold out in Teagle, delay your gratification until they next go on sale. If you want a souvenir that truly reflects the experience, it is worth the delay.

Anyone else bothered at all by the fact that the color is off on the new home jerseys? The players started wearing new jerseys one Saturday night a few weeks ago--perhaps against Yale--after wearing the old jerseys the night before. The red on these new jerseys is too orange. It's significantly different than what it had been, and significantly different from the red used for the letters, numbers, etc., which now don't match the color on the jersey itself.
